How Smart Devices Are Changing Daily Life

Smart tech has genuinely changed how people move through a day. Ask a speaker a question and get an answer before the coffee finishes pouring. A watch counts your steps, your heart rate, your sleep. An app turns the porch light on from three time zones away.

Businesses got the same deal. Sensors flag a failing machine before it stops. Cloud platforms let teams in five countries edit one file. AI clears out the repetitive work nobody wanted anyway.

The upside is real: more convenience, better productivity, wider accessibility, experiences tuned to you, and communication that takes seconds rather than days.

But every one of those devices produces data. The watch knows when you exercise. The speaker hears the room. The TV knows you finished the season in two nights. Any single data point is trivial. Stack them together and you have a fairly detailed portrait of a person — their schedule, their health, their habits, their household.

The more devices you add, the more that portrait fills in.

The Growing Amount of Personal Data We Share

Most internet services run on data. Search engines learn your patterns. Streaming platforms guess what you’ll watch next. Online stores rearrange themselves around what you browsed last week.

Some of this you hand over on purpose: your email address, phone number, payment details, delivery address, and whatever you put in a profile.

The rest gets collected quietly — your device and browser, your IP address, your approximate location, your browsing history, your usage patterns.

Companies disclose most of it in privacy policies. Few people read them.

Used responsibly, that information makes products better. Collected carelessly and kept forever, it turns an ordinary breach into a much worse one. The volume of data a company holds is essentially the size of the problem when something goes wrong.

Knowing what you’re sharing is where all of this starts.

Common Online Privacy Risks People Overlook

Breaches make headlines. The everyday risks are duller and far more common.

Weak Password Practices

Reusing one password across sites means a single leak somewhere unimportant can unlock somewhere that matters.

Oversharing on Social Media

Birthdays, hometowns, travel dates, kids’ names, the street sign visible in the background of a photo. Individually harmless. Collectively, a decent starting kit for someone trying to impersonate you or answer your security questions.

Excessive App Permissions

A flashlight app has no business with your contacts. Plenty of apps ask for the camera, the microphone, or precise location well beyond what they need to function. Worth a scroll through your settings every few months.

Public Wi-Fi

Airport, hotel, café, mall. Free, handy, and shared with strangers you can’t see. Think twice before opening your bank on one.

Phishing Attempts

Messages built to look official still work, which is why they keep coming. Learning what a suspicious link or an out-of-the-blue request looks like removes a surprising share of your risk.

Why Public Networks Require Extra Caution

Public wireless is a lifeline for travelers, students, and anyone working from a laptop somewhere that isn’t home. It’s also a network you have no control over, shared with everyone else in the building.

What can go wrong: a lookalike hotspot named to be mistaken for the real one, an unencrypted connection, a hijacked session, stolen credentials, intercepted data.

A few habits go a long way:

  • Skip the banking app unless you actually need it.
  • Check the exact network name before connecting — off-by-one names are the oldest trick here.
  • Turn on multi-factor authentication for anything you’d hate to lose.
  • Keep your operating system updated.
  • Stick to sites on HTTPS.

The Role of Privacy Tools in Modern Browsing

There’s no single product that makes you private. It’s layers.

Password Managers

Generate and store a unique password for every account, so you’re not falling back on memory and reuse.

Multi-Factor Authentication

A second factor means a stolen password usually isn’t enough on its own.

Privacy-Focused Browsers

Some browsers ship with tracker blocking and tighter cookie controls switched on by default rather than buried in a menu.

Secure Messaging Applications

End-to-end encryption keeps a conversation between the people who are in it.

Device Encryption

Most modern phones and laptops encrypt storage already. It’s the difference between losing a device and losing everything on it.

Understanding Different Ways to Protect Your Data

Good habits plus decent tools. That’s most of it.

Keep Software Updated

Updates are mostly patches for holes someone has already found. Installing them promptly is unglamorous and effective.

Review Privacy Settings

Most platforms let you dial back what you share. Ten minutes in the settings menu of the two or three services you use most gets you further than you’d expect.

Use Strong Authentication

Long, unique passwords plus a second factor. Passwords on their own haven’t been enough for years.

Be Selective About Downloads

Stick to official app stores and vendor sites. Anything from an unfamiliar source may arrive with company.

Limit Data Sharing

Before filling in a field, ask whether the service genuinely needs it. Often it doesn’t.

Back Up Important Files

Backups cover accidental deletion, dead hardware, and ransomware in a single move.

None of this takes technical knowledge. It takes deciding to do it once, then continuing to.

Best Practices for Safe Online Activities

Privacy doesn’t mean giving up technology. It means being deliberate about it. The short list:

  • Turn on automatic updates.
  • One password per account, never repeated.
  • Multi-factor authentication everywhere it’s offered.
  • A permissions review every few months.
  • Delete the apps you’ve stopped using.
  • Treat unexpected requests for personal details as suspect.
  • Check the address bar before typing a password into it.
  • Don’t click the link — go to the site yourself.
  • Actually read your bank statements.
  • Tell your family what a scam looks like.

That last one matters more than it sounds. If you have kids, start early: what goes online at thirteen can still be findable at thirty.

How Businesses Can Improve Digital Security

Every business, whatever its size, holds information belonging to customers, staff, and partners. Antivirus software doesn’t cover that responsibility.

Security Awareness Training

Your people are the ones who receive the phishing email. Training them isn’t a formality.

Access Controls

Not everyone needs access to everything. Narrowing access narrows the damage.

Data Minimization

Don’t collect what you don’t need. You can’t lose data you never held.

Regular Risk Assessments

Routine reviews surface the forgotten server, the quiet misconfiguration, the thing that changed last quarter and nobody logged.

Incident Response Planning

Decide who does what before you need to know. Improvising mid-incident is expensive.

Vendor Management

Your security now includes your suppliers’ security. Ask them about it, in writing.

Treat it as maintenance, not a project with an end date.

Future Trends in Privacy and Consumer Technology

Technology keeps moving, and each shift brings its own questions.

AI is being folded into search, office software, support desks, and creative tools. It’s useful. It also raises real questions about what data trains it, who can see what, and who answers for it when it gets something wrong.

Edge computing pushes processing closer to the user, cutting latency and, in some setups, the amount of data that travels anywhere at all.

Regulation keeps shifting too, generally toward requiring companies to say plainly what they collect and why.

And people are paying attention. Privacy controls, update track records, and a company’s history with data now show up in buying decisions next to price and features.
